As a traveler, you expect convenience and accessibility, and Horwich Parkway delivers on both fronts. The ticket office is open from 06:20 to 19:35 on weekdays and Saturdays, with ticket machines available 24/7 for those purchasing or collecting pre-booked tickets. Smartcards can be issued and validated here, offering a modern, efficient travel experience.
Accessibility is a priority, with step-free access across the station and tactile paving for visually impaired passengers. While the station lacks waiting rooms and refreshment facilities, it compensates with ample seating areas and accessible services such as induction loops and ramps for train access. Plus, with 250 car parking spaces, including 12 accessible spots, and cycle stands available, it's easy to accommodate all forms of arrival.

Cogan station provides several basic amenities to ensure a smooth travel experience. While there isn't a ticket office, the station is equipped with ticket machines for easy purchase and collection, also supporting online buys via card payment. The machines are fitted with induction loops to assist the hearing impaired. For those wondering about a quick stop for refreshments or cash, note that the station doesn't host shops, ATMs, or currency exchange services currently.
In terms of accessibility, Cogan station presents a mixed scenario. There is step-free access to Platform 1 (for Barry-bound trains) from the car park. However, reaching Platform 2 (towards Cardiff) involves using a 44-step footbridge, presenting a challenge for those with mobility issues. Despite the absence of staff help in-person, a helpline accessible anytime assists in arranging travel support, ensuring passengers can travel confidently.
Beyond rail travel, Cogan station provides a seamless transition to other modes of transportation. The Rail Replacement Service stops right within the station car park. For eco-friendly travelers, bicycle hire services are catered by Next/Ovo bike just to the south at Penarth Leisure Centre. The link, nextbike – origin bike sharing, provides further details on bike availability.
